Brand Management in the Hotel Industry

In today's competitive landscape, brand management plays a crucial role in the success of any business, especially in the hotel industry. With the rise of online travel agencies, social media, and review platforms, hotels must carefully craft and maintain their brand image to attract and retain customers. Let's dive deep into the impact of brand management in the hotel industry, exploring critical statistics, trends, and facts that highlight its importance.

Key Statistics:

Statistic Value
Percentage of travelers who trust online reviews when booking a hotel 93%
Percentage of travelers who are willing to pay more for a hotel with positive reviews 82%
Percentage of travelers who consider brand reputation when booking a hotel 76%

These statistics underscore the importance of brand management in the hotel industry. Positive reviews and a strong brand reputation can significantly impact a hotel's bottom line, influencing travelers' booking decisions and willingness to pay more for a superior experience.

Trends:

One of the emerging trends in brand management for hotels is the shift towards personalized experiences. With the rise of technology and data analytics, hotels can now tailor their services to meet the individual needs and preferences of guests. This personalized approach not only enhances the guest experience but also strengthens the hotel's brand image and loyalty.

Another trend is the increasing focus on sustainability and social responsibility. Today's travelers are more conscious of environmental issues and social causes, and they expect hotels to demonstrate a commitment to sustainability. Hotels that prioritize eco-friendly practices and community engagement can differentiate themselves in the market and attract socially conscious guests.

Facts:

Did you know that 60% of travelers are more likely to book a hotel with a loyalty program? Loyalty programs are a powerful tool for brand management, as they incentivize repeat business and foster customer loyalty. By offering rewards, discounts, and exclusive perks, hotels can strengthen their brand identity and encourage guests to choose them over competitors.

Another fact to consider is that 85% of travelers use their smartphones to research hotels before booking. This highlights the importance of a strong online presence and digital marketing strategy in brand management. Hotels must optimize their websites, social media profiles, and online listings to attract and engage potential guests, ultimately shaping their brand perception.

In conclusion, brand management is a critical aspect of success in the hotel industry. By carefully crafting their brand image, hotels can attract customers, drive loyalty, and differentiate themselves in a crowded market. Embracing trends such as personalization and sustainability, and leveraging facts like the power of loyalty programs and digital marketing, hotels can position themselves for long-term success in an ever-evolving industry.
